Better Late Than Never, Says Amarinder Singh On Centre’s Special Assistance Against Langar GST

Chandigarh , 01 Jun 2018

Punjab Chief Minister Captain Amarinder Singh has welcomed the central government’s decision to provide special assistance to SGPC against Langar GST as a case of `better late than never.’Though the move fell short of waiver of GST on Langar, it would relieve the SGPC of the GST burden, the Chief Minister said, adding that the move to levy GST on Langar was ill-conceived from the outset. It was not fair to impose the tax on religious institutions which had no independent source of income, and were run and managed through donations.The Chief Minister was reacting to the central government’s decision to provide Special Financial Assistance for Sewa Bhoj Yojana as part of a Rs. 350 crore scheme launched for two years. The assistance will be provided to all religious bodies that serve free Langar to devotees and needy.The Chief Minister described as `criminal’ the fact the Golden Temple had paid over Rs 2 crore in GST on Langar items till date. He recalled that he had written to Finance Minister Arun Jaitely in July last year seeking waiver of GST on Langar but it took the central government nearly a year to take the decision.Captain Amarinder Singh further recalled that his government had waived off its share of GST on Langar and Prasad in March this year to ease the burden on the Golden Temple as well as two Hindu religious shrines.
